2 Timothy 1:10-12
International Children’s Bible
10 It was not shown to us until our Savior Christ Jesus came. Jesus destroyed death. And through the Good News, he showed us the way to have life that cannot be destroyed. 11 I was chosen to tell that Good News and to be an apostle and a teacher. 12 And I suffer now because I tell the Good News. But I am not ashamed. I know Jesus, the One I have believed in. And I am sure that he is able to protect what he has trusted me with until that Day.[a]

2 Timothy 1:10-12
New International Version
10 but it has now been revealed(A) through the appearing of our Savior, Christ Jesus,(B) who has destroyed death(C) and has brought life and immortality to light through the gospel. 11 And of this gospel(D) I was appointed(E) a herald and an apostle and a teacher.(F) 12 That is why I am suffering as I am. Yet this is no cause for shame,(G) because I know whom I have believed, and am convinced that he is able to guard(H) what I have entrusted to him until that day.(I)
